Area Clearing: A Comprehensive Guide

Wiki Article

Land clearing is the removal of plant life and organic matter from a parcel of land . This necessary stage is often required before development can proceed. The undertaking can involve a variety of techniques , including physical labor, heavy machinery such as excavators , and even controlled fires – though this final option is often restricted due to ecological concerns. Careful evaluation of local regulations , permits, and potential effects on the surrounding environment is absolutely important before any excavation activities begin.

Australia's Environmental Impact in the Country

Land removal in Australia presents a major environmental issue. Vast sections of native woodland have been removed for agriculture and residential development, leading to extensive habitat loss . This, in turn, jeopardizes biodiversity and leads to soil erosion , reduced rainfall availability, and increased climate emissions. The disappearance of these ecosystems also diminishes the natural ability of the land to absorb carbon, further worsening climate shifts. Initiatives are now directed on rehabilitating degraded landscapes and promoting eco-friendly land practices to mitigate these detrimental repercussions and protect Australia's unique natural heritage for coming generations.

Property Removal Licenses & Rules in AU

Obtaining a vegetation clearing permit in Australia can be a complex process, dictated by state regulations . The territory has its individual rules regarding land removal , frequently requiring comprehensive environmental impact assessments. It’s necessary for property owners to completely research the relevant guidelines before undertaking some development. Ignoring these rules can result in substantial fines and court repercussions . In addition , certain ecosystems could be subject to additional restrictions .
